PDA

View Full Version : چرا برای نوشته برنامه ای تحت وب، php و فریم ورک yii را انتخاب کردید؟



golsa_6
چهارشنبه 29 مرداد 1393, 11:50 صبح
با سلام


می خواستم بدونم برای نوشتن یک برنامه ی تحت وب که کار زیادی با دیتابیس داره و لازمه که پنل پیشرفته ای برای کاربران و مدیران سایت طراحی بشه، کدوم از این زبانها بهتره:
php؟

جاوا؟
asp.net؟



میخواستم نظر شما و دلایلتون رو که دارین با php و فریم ورک yii مینویسین بدونم.

اگر مختصری هم درباره ی فریم ورک ها و تفاوتشون توضیح بدید هم ممنون میشم. و باز دلیل شما برای انتخاب yii رو برام جالبه بدونم.


پیشاپیش ممنون

MMSHFE
پنج شنبه 30 مرداد 1393, 08:29 صبح
بین زبانها فرق زیادی نیست ولی من خودم شخصاً با ساختار و سادگی PHP بیشتر کنار میام و دلیلم هم همینه و به هیچکس هم نمیگم که PHP بهتر از بقیه است یا اونای دیگه بهترن یا اینکه یه کاری رو میشه با یکی انجام داد که با بقیه نمیشه. بقول معروف قدرت در برنامه نویسه نه در زبان برنامه نویسی. اما بین فریمورکها، اونهم زیاد فرقی نمیکنه و هرکدوم نقاط قوت و ضعف خودشون رو دارن ولی باز هم دلیل شخصی من برای انتخاب Yii موارد زیر بوده:
1- پرفورمنس بالاتر بین فریمورکهایی که با خود PHP نوشته شدن (مواردی مثل Phalcon هستن که سریعترن ولی افزونه هستن و با C/CPP نوشته شدن و درنتیجه روی اکثر هاستهای اشتراکی امکان نصبش نیست)
2- پشتیبانی داخلی و توکار از وب 2 (امکاناتی مثل AJAX Validation و...)
3- یادگیری آسان و سریع
4- جامعه کاربری و پشتیبانی (فاروم) فعال و پویا
5- علاقه به سبک کدنویسی Yii
در همین راستا، برای این فریمورک فیلم آموزشی تصویری فارسی هم درست کردم که حدود 20 ساعته و بصورت پروژه عملی بهتون کار باهاش رو یاد میده (http://packages.ncis.ir/yii) که این ویژگی توی هیچ فریمورک دیگری نیست ;)

hooman.pro
شنبه 01 شهریور 1393, 21:56 عصر
php رو دو سال پیش افتادم تو مسیرش یعنی انتخاب خاصی نبود که بین زبان های برنامه نویسی تحقیقات خاصی انجام بدم.
اما yii شنیدم که قدرت داره، تحقیق کردم، یاد گرفتم، دارم استفاده میکنم
و واقعا هم قدرت داره،و خیلی سخت نیست. همین دو فاکتور بهترین دلیل برای انتخاب این فرم ورک هست.